package org.apache.pig.newplan.logical.relational;
import java.util.ArrayList;
import java.util.List;
import org.apache.pig.newplan.Operator;
/**
*
* This class provides information regarding the LogicalPlan. Make sure to
* avoid exposing LogicalPlan itself. Only data regarding the logical plan
* could be exposed but none of Pig internals (plans, operators etc) should
* be.
*
*/
public class LogicalPlanData {
// Never expose LogicalPlan
private final LogicalPlan lp;
public LogicalPlanData(LogicalPlan lp) {
if(lp == null) {
throw new RuntimeException("LogicalPlan is null.");
}
this.lp = lp;
}
/**
*
* @return This method return the list of source paths defined
* in the script/query.
*/
public List<String> getSources() {
List<LOLoad> sources = getLOLoads();
if (sources == null) {
return null;
}
List<String> result = new ArrayList<String>();
for (LOLoad load : sources) {
result.add(load.getFileSpec().getFileName());
}
return result;
}
/**
*
* @return This method returns the list of store paths in the script/query.
*/
public List<String> getSinks() {
List<LOStore> sinks = getLOStores();
if (sinks == null) {
return null;
}
List<String> result = new ArrayList<String>();
for (LOStore sink : sinks) {
result.add(sink.getFileSpec().getFileName());
}
return result;
}
/**
*
* @return This method returns the list of LoadFunc(s) used.
*/
public List<String> getLoadFuncs() {
List<LOLoad> sources = getLOLoads();
if (sources == null) {
return null;
}
List<String> result = new ArrayList<String>();
for (LOLoad load : sources) {
result.add(load.getFileSpec().getFuncName());
}
return result;
}
/**
*
* @return This method returns the list of StoreFunc(s) used.
*/
public List<String> getStoreFuncs() {
List<LOStore> sinks = getLOStores();
if (sinks == null) {
return null;
}
List<String> storeFuncs = new ArrayList<String>();
for (LOStore sink : sinks) {
storeFuncs.add(sink.getFileSpec().getFuncName());
}
return storeFuncs;
}
/**
* Internal to Pig. Do not expose this method
* @return
*/
private List<LOLoad> getLOLoads() {
List<Operator> sources = lp.getSources();
if (sources == null) {
return null;
}
List<LOLoad> result = new ArrayList<LOLoad>();
for (Operator source : sources) {
if (source instanceof LOLoad) {
LOLoad load = (LOLoad) source;
result.add(load);
}
}
return result;
}
/**
* Internal to Pig. Do not expose this method
* @return
*/
private List<LOStore> getLOStores() {
List<Operator> sinks = lp.getSinks();
if (sinks == null) {
return null;
}
List<LOStore> result = new ArrayList<LOStore>();
for (Operator sink : sinks) {
if (sink instanceof LOStore) {
LOStore store = (LOStore) sink;
result.add(store);
}
}
return result;
}
}
